CC0603KRX7R9BB105

Introducing the CC0603KRX7R9BB105, a revolutionary product designed to provide exceptional performance and reliability for a wide range of applications. This cutting-edge component is meticulously engineered using state-of-the-art technology, guaranteeing unmatched quality and precision. Featuring a compact size, the CC0603KRX7R9BB105 offers incredible versatility, making it ideal for various electronic devices. With its outstanding capacitance of 1µF, this product ensures optimal functionality and stability even in the most demanding conditions. With a robust construction, the CC0603KRX7R9BB105 boasts a high resistance to environmental factors such as temperature fluctuations, humidity, and thermal stress, enabling it to operate flawlessly in extreme environments. Its low equivalent series resistance and low equivalent series inductance contribute to optimal power transfer and minimal power dissipation, enhancing overall efficiency.
